[5] The Plaintiff filed an application for summary judgment against the Defendants which was allowed by this Court (Nallini Pathmanathan J, reported in Universal Trustee (Malaysia) Berhad v. Lambang Pertama Sdn Bhd & Anor; on 25 March 2014 (Summary Judgment). Nallini Pathmanathan J however ordered a stay of execution of the Summary Judgment pending the disposal of the Counterclaim (Stay of Summary Judgment).

[6] The Plaintiff filed its application to strike out the Counterclaim (Plaintiff's Striking Out Application) on 10 April 2014.

[7] On 17 April 2014 the Defendants appealed to the Court of Appeal against the Summary Judgment (Defendants' Appeal).
